js节点常用操作

  node表示传的参数,比如变量

  node.parentElement    返回当前节点的父级Element节点

  node.firstChild      返回树中节点的第一个子节点,如果节点是无子节点,则返回null

  node.lastChild      返回该节点的最后一个子节点,如果该节点没有子节点则返回null

  node.innerHTML      返回该元素包含的 HTML 代码。该属性可读写,常用来设置某个节点的内容

  node.innerText      返回该元素包含的内容。该属性可读写

  node.appendChild     接受一个节点对象作为参数,将其作为最后一个子节点插入当前节点

  node.hasChildNodes    返回一个布尔值,表示当前节点是否有子节点

  node.removeChild     接受一个子节点作为参数,用于从当前节点移除该子节点

  node.nextElementSibling  返回紧跟在当前节点后面的第一个同级Element节点,如果当前节点后面没有同级节点,则返回null

  node.previousElementSibling返回紧跟在当前节点前面的第一个同级Element节点,如果当前节点前面没有同级节点,则返回null

posted @ 2019-03-19 08:47  张永峰z  阅读(1013)  评论(0编辑  收藏  举报